Prince Harry ‘worried’ about one of William’s kids ‘ending up like me, the spare’

Prince Harry attracted the ire of his brother Prince William trying to “fix” the former Duke of Cambridge’s children, after “worrying” that one would “end up like me, the spare”.

Following on from the success of his memoir, Spare, Harry, 38, spoke to The Telegraph and said cryptically “some things that have happened, especially between me and my brother, I just don’t want the world to know”.

However, he did share some intimate details of his relationship with William, 40, and his role as the uncle of the former Duke’s children, Prince George, nine, Princess Charlotte, seven, and Prince Louis, four.

“I know that out of those three children, at least one will end up like me, the spare,” he said.

“And that hurts, it worries me.”

Harry said that the notion has annoyed William, who has told the Duke of Sussex off about it.

“He has made it very clear to me that his kids are not my responsibility,” he said, adding that he’d still like to “fix” things.

“This is not about trying to collapse the monarchy – this is about trying to save them from themselves,” he claimed. “I know that I will get crucified by numerous people saying that.”
